</el-radio-group> 原初始化方式:点击无法切换: this.ruleForm.type = 1; 解决方式: var obj = {type : 1}; this.ruleForm = obj; 增加中间变量,设置相关属性后,赋值给表单对象。 说明:v-model,因为监听机制的原因,没有监听到表单对象中的属性的变化,所以需要对表单对象本身重新做一次赋值变化处理。
项目开发难点-要求el-radio组件实现点击切换的时候,先弹出框判断是否符合条件,如果符合radio的值发生变化,不符合则不变。解决方法v-model的分解式 :value @Input 需求描述:页面radio点击的时候,先不改变radio的值,先弹出框进行判断是否符合一定的条件如果符合则发生变化,否则radio不发生变化,页面还显示原来的值。 问题...
我这次用了复选框 然后假如我选中的是全屏 那么我对应的是是广告内容区1 那么我多选的时候 就显示多选的内容区 我用了你那个方法不太行 <el-form-item label="请选择本活动需要的广告位 " prop="activtyad" class="activtyad" > <el-checkbox-group v-model="ruleForm.activtyad" > <el-checkbox label...
<template> <el-radio v-model="radio" label="1">选项1</el-radio> <el-radio ...
这是内容区1这是内容区2这是内容区3
但是,在点击选项之后,选项并不会变成正常的被选中状态,直到上下滚动或者前后页切换⼀下,选项的状态才会更新。解决过程 起初⽤⽹上的⽅法,在radio group的@change事件函数中,增加this.$forceUpdate();1 handleRadioGroup($event, id) { 2 console.log("radio-group changed:", $event, id);3t...
<template> <el-radio v-model="radio" label="1">选项1</el-radio> <el-radio ...
我这次用了复选框 然后假如我选中的是全屏 那么我对应的是是广告内容区1 那么我多选的时候 就显示多选的内容区 我用了你那个方法不太行 <el-form-item label="请选择本活动需要的广告位 " prop="activtyad" class="activtyad" > <el-checkbox-group v-model="ruleForm.activtyad" > <el-checkbox label...
原初始化方式:点击无法切换: this.ruleForm.type = 1; 解决方式: var obj = {type : 1}; this.ruleForm = obj; 增加中间变量,设置相关属性后,赋值给表单对象。 说明:v-model,因为监听机制的原因,没有监听到表单对象中的属性的变化,所以需要对表单对象本身重新做一次赋值变化处理。